any idea why nothing happens when i plug my noise into transmission?
@NewPlastic
@NewPlastic 3 жыл бұрын
Hmmm could be because the albedo is not black wherever the transmission is on? Also make sure you're on Path Tracing kernel that might help. Also the white in the noise that's plugged into the transmission has to have obvious white parts to really show the transmission
@DeanRipper
@DeanRipper 3 жыл бұрын
@@NewPlastic i followed you pretty closely; black multing the color in albedo, PT (tried raised spec samples), noise going into transmission is pretty BW. might have to update my plugin version and go from there
@NewPlastic
@NewPlastic 3 жыл бұрын
@@DeanRipper Maybe your metallic is turned on?
@DeanRipper
@DeanRipper 3 жыл бұрын
@@NewPlastic nope :( my mat looks so close, stone in the black area of the transmission map, and just black w/ some spec in the white area of the transmission map
@DeanRipper
@DeanRipper 3 жыл бұрын
@@NewPlastic wait....i checked metallic back on....and turned the float to 0 and now it works....
